<h2 class="wp-block-heading">What Is Epoxy Flooring? </h2>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-full"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="684"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/showroom-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-high-gloss-1024x684-1.webp" alt="showroom epoxy flooring pakistan" class="wp-image-13528" title="Epoxy vs Marble Flooring in Pakistan — Pros, Cons &amp; Prices 3"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/showroom-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-high-gloss-1024x684-1.webp 1024w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/showroom-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-high-gloss-1024x684-1-300x200.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/showroom-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-high-gloss-1024x684-1-768x513.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/showroom-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-high-gloss-1024x684-1-600x401.webp 600w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ure></div>


<p>Epoxy flooring is a surface coating system applied over concrete. It consists of two components — an epoxy resin and a hardener. When these two components mix, a chemical reaction creates a hard, durable, and seamless surface that bonds permanently to the concrete beneath.</p>



<p>In Pakistan, <strong>epoxy flooring price</strong> starts from just PKR 110 per sq ft for standard solid epoxy. Premium decorative metallic epoxy reaches PKR 600+ per sq ft. This wide range makes it accessible to many different budgets. Furthermore, it suits a very wide range of spaces — from basic garages to luxury commercial showrooms.</p>



<p>The key characteristic that makes epoxy attractive in Pakistan is its seamless nature. There are no joints, grout lines, or gaps. This makes it fully waterproof, hygienic, and extremely easy to clean. Moreover, it resists chemicals, oil, and heavy loads — qualities especially valuable in Pakistan&#8217;s industrial and commercial sectors.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">What Is Marble Flooring? </h2>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-large"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="683"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an-1024x683.webp" alt="marble flooring pakistan" class="wp-image-12830" title="Epoxy vs Marble Flooring in Pakistan — Pros, Cons &amp; Prices 4"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an-1024x683.webp 1024w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an-300x200.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an-768x512.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an-600x400.webp 600w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/marble-flooring-pakistan.webp 1536w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ure></div>


<p>Marble is a natural stone. It forms over millions of years through heat and pressure applied to limestone deep within the earth. Each marble slab is therefore completely unique in its natural veining, color, and pattern. This natural uniqueness is a core part of its appeal.</p>



<p>In Pakistan, marble has a deeply rooted cultural significance. It signals prosperity, permanence, and good taste. Pakistani homeowners have associated marble with quality for decades. This cultural prestige drives its strong demand — even when practical alternatives like epoxy now exist at competitive prices.</p>



<p>The most popular marble varieties in Pakistan include Ziarat White, Sunny Grey, Onyx, and Royal White imported from Turkey and Italy. <strong>Marble flooring price in Pakistan</strong> ranges from PKR 200 per sq ft for basic local varieties to PKR 2,000+ per sq ft for premium Italian or Turkish imports. The price gap between varieties is substantial.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Epoxy Flooring Price in Pakistan (2026)</h2>



<p>Understanding <str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/">epoxy flooring prices in Pakistan</a></strong> fully requires looking at the different types available. Each type has a different cost and performance level. Here is a comprehensive 2026 breakdown.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-table"><table class="has-fixed-layout"><thead><tr><th>Epoxy Type</th><th>Price Per Sq Ft (PKR)</th><th>Lifespan</th><th>Best Use</th><th>Level</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>Epoxy-Modified Floor Paint</td><td>35 – 70 PKR</td><td>3–5 years</td><td>Basic garages, stores</td><td>Budget</td></tr><tr><td>Water-Based Epoxy</td><td>70 – 110 PKR</td><td>5–8 years</td><td>Light-duty indoor floors</td><td>Economy</td></tr><tr><td>Solid Epoxy (Standard)</td><td>110 – 190 PKR</td><td>10–15 years</td><td>Homes, offices, garages</td><td>Mid</td></tr><tr><td>Self-Leveling Epoxy</td><td>160 – 270 PKR</td><td>12–18 years</td><td>Uneven / old floors</td><td>Mid-High</td></tr><tr><td>Industrial Epoxy</td><td>190 – 320 PKR</td><td>15–20 years</td><td>Factories, warehouses</td><td>High</td></tr><tr><td>Metallic Epoxy</td><td>270 – 650 PKR</td><td>15–20 years</td><td>Luxury homes, showrooms</td><td>Premium</td></tr><tr><td>3D Epoxy</td><td>350 – 650 PKR</td><td>12–18 years</td><td>Hotels, offices, boutiques</td><td>Ultra Premium</td></tr></tbody></table></figure>



<p><strong>Epoxy Price Tip:</strong> The total project cost includes both material and labour. Always request an itemised written quotation. Labour typically accounts for 30 to 40% of total epoxy flooring cost in Pakistan.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Marble Flooring Price in Pakistan (2026)</h2>



<p><strong>Marble flooring prices in Pakistan</strong> vary enormously based on origin, quality grade, thickness, and veining quality. Here is a detailed 2026 price table for all major marble types available in Pakistan.</p>



<figure class="wp-block-table"><table class="has-fixed-layout"><thead><tr><th>Marble Type</th><th>Origin</th><th>Price Per Sq Ft (PKR)</th><th>Characteristics</th><th>Level</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>Ziarat White</td><td>Pakistan (Balochistan)</td><td>200 – 350 PKR</td><td>Pure white, subtle veining. Classic Pakistani choice.</td><td>Affordable</td></tr><tr><td>Sunny Yellow / Botticino</td><td>Pakistan local</td><td>180 – 320 PKR</td><td>Warm cream-yellow tones. Popular in Lahore and Karachi.</td><td>Affordable</td></tr><tr><td>Sunny Grey</td><td>Pakistan local</td><td>200 – 360 PKR</td><td>Grey-beige tone. Versatile for modern interiors.</td><td>Affordable</td></tr><tr><td>Khattak Red / Khairpur</td><td>Pakistan local</td><td>180 – 300 PKR</td><td>Deep red and burgundy tones. Traditional Pakistani aesthetic.</td><td>Budget</td></tr><tr><td>Afghan White / Creme</td><td>Afghanistan</td><td>280 – 450 PKR</td><td>Clean white with warm undertones. Growing popularity.</td><td>Mid</td></tr><tr><td>Turkish Marmara White</td><td>Turkey (imported)</td><td>400 – 700 PKR</td><td>Very white, fine grain. Popular in premium Lahore projects.</td><td>Premium</td></tr><tr><td>Turkish Emperador Dark</td><td>Turkey (imported)</td><td>500 – 900 PKR</td><td>Dark brown with gold veins. Dramatic and luxurious.</td><td>Premium</td></tr><tr><td>Italian Statuario / Carrara</td><td>Italy (imported)</td><td>900 – 2,500+ PKR</td><td>World-class quality. Ultra-fine white with dramatic grey veins.</td><td>Ultra Premium</td></tr><tr><td>Pakistani Onyx</td><td>Pakistan (NWFP/KPK)</td><td>350 – 800 PKR</td><td>Translucent appearance. Used for feature walls and countertops.</td><td>Mid-High</td></tr></tbody></table></figure>



<p><strong>Marble Price Note:</strong> The above prices are per sq ft of marble supply only. Add PKR 80 to 200 per sq ft for professional installation, cutting, and grouting. Also add PKR 30 to 80 per sq ft for initial polishing and sealing. Total <strong>marble floor installation in Pakistan</strong> including labour typically runs 40 to 60% above the raw material price.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Durability Comparison — Epoxy vs Marble in Pakistan</h2>



<p><strong>Epoxy floor durability in Pakistan</strong> and <strong>marble floor durability in Pakistan</strong> are both strong — but in very different ways. Understanding these differences prevents costly surprises later.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ading"><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/epoxy-flooring-durability-pakistan/">Epoxy Flooring Durability</a></h3>



<p>Standard solid epoxy lasts 10 to 15 years in Pakistani conditions. Industrial-grade epoxy extends this to 20 years. The surface resists heavy loads, vehicle traffic, chemicals, and moisture extremely well. However, epoxy can be scratched by sharp objects and can yellow outdoors without UV-resistant topcoats. Furthermore, in areas with extreme temperature fluctuations — such as Peshawar and Quetta — concrete movement can cause cracks that propagate through the epoxy layer over time.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Marble Flooring Durability</h3>



<p>Marble genuinely outlasts almost every other flooring material. With proper care, marble floors last 50 years or more. Pakistan&#8217;s parliament buildings, heritage homes, and older mosques prove this with century-old marble still intact. However, marble&#8217;s durability has important limits. It chips and cracks under heavy impact loads. Moreover, It etches when exposed to acidic substances like lemon juice, cleaning chemicals, or battery acid. It stains permanently if penetrated liquids are not wiped immediately.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Durability Verdict</h3>



<p>For raw lifespan, marble wins convincingly. Nothing commercially available at comparable cost outlasts quality marble in residential conditions. For practical durability under Pakistani usage — including garages, kitchens, wet areas, and commercial floors — <strong>epoxy flooring durability in Pakistan</strong> is superior. Epoxy simply handles the real-world abuse that marble cannot.</p>



<p><strong>Practical Insight:</strong> Many Pakistani homes with marble floors replace them within 15 to 20 years due to widespread cracking, staining, and surface degradation — especially in high-traffic areas and kitchens. Well-installed epoxy in the same spaces often outlasts these marble installations at a fraction of the original cost.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Maintenance — Which Is Easier in Pakistan?</h2>



<p>This is where the real-world difference becomes very clear. <strong>Epoxy maintenance in Pakistan</strong> and <strong>marble maintenance in Pakistan</strong> require completely different levels of effort, cost, and expertise.</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ading">Epoxy Floor Maintenance</h4>



<p><strong>Daily:</strong> Soft broom or microfiber mop sweep.<br><br><strong>Weekly:</strong> Mop with warm water and pH-neutral cleaner.<br><br><strong>Spills:</strong> Wipe immediately — no permanent staining risk.<br><br><strong>Annual cost:</strong> PKR 500–1,500 in cleaning products.<br><br><strong>Recoat every:</strong> 8–12 years for full refresh.<br><br><strong>Total 10-year maintenance cost (1,000 sq ft):</strong> PKR 10,000–25,000</p>



<h4 class="wp-block-heading">Marble Floor Maintenance</h4>



<p><strong>Daily:</strong> Soft sweep essential — grit scratches marble.<br><br><strong>Weekly:</strong> Mop with special marble cleaner (no acids!).<br><br><strong>Annual polishing:</strong> Required to maintain shine — PKR 15–40/sq ft.<br><br><strong>Sealing:</strong> Every 1–2 years — PKR 10–25/sq ft.<br><br><strong>Stain removal:</strong> Professional treatment required for deep stains.<br><br><strong>Total 10-year maintenance cost (1,000 sq ft):</strong> PKR 2,50,000–5,00,000+</p>



<p><strong>Real-World Pakistan Example:</strong> A 1,000 sq ft marble floor in a Lahore home costs an estimated PKR 3 to 5 lakh in maintenance over 10 years — mostly in professional polishing and sealing. The same area in standard solid epoxy costs under PKR 30,000 in maintenance over the same period. This enormous difference rarely appears in initial buying decisions.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Pakistan-Specific Maintenance Challenges</h3>



<p>Lahore&#8217;s heavy dust requires daily sweeping for marble — otherwise fine grit gradually scratches the polished surface. Additionally, Pakistan&#8217;s hard water leaves calcium deposits on marble that require professional treatment. Moreover, common Pakistani cleaning agents — including many local floor cleaners containing acid — severely damage marble permanently if used by mistake. Epoxy tolerates most common Pakistani cleaning products without any surface damage.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Installation Process Comparison</h2>



<p>The installation process significantly affects project cost, disruption time, and the quality of the final result. Here is how <str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/services/epoxy-flooring-in-pakistan/">epoxy floor installation in Pakistan</a></strong> compares to <strong>marble floor installation in Pakistan</strong>.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Epoxy Floor Installation Process</h3>



<ol class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Surface Preparation (Day 1)</strong>Diamond grinding opens concrete pores. Cracks and holes are filled with epoxy filler. Moisture testing ensures the slab is dry enough for application.</li>



<li><strong>Primer Coat (Day 1–2)</strong>Epoxy primer is rolled across the entire surface. It seals the concrete and creates the adhesion base. It cures overnight before the next coat.</li>



<li><strong>Base / Body Coat (Day 2–3)</strong>The main epoxy layer is mixed and applied. For decorative options, colour chips or metallic pigments are added at this stage.</li>



<li><strong>Topcoat (Day 3–4)</strong>Clear polyurethane or epoxy topcoat seals everything. It provides UV protection, final gloss level, and scratch resistance.</li>



<li><strong>Curing and Handover (Day 4–5)</strong>Light foot traffic resumes after 24 hours. Full vehicle access waits 72 hours. Complete cure takes 7 days. No grout drying, cutting, or setting time required.</li>
</ol>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Marble Floor Installation Process</h3>



<ol class="wp-block-list">
<li><strong>Sub-Floor Preparation (Day 1–2)</strong>The concrete base must be perfectly level. Any unevenness in the sub-floor causes marble tiles to rock and crack over time. This leveling step is critical and time-consuming.</li>



<li><strong>Dry Layout Planning (Day 2)</strong>Marble tiles are arranged dry on the floor before any adhesive is applied. This ensures the pattern and veining direction look correct before permanent fixing begins.</li>



<li><strong>Cutting and Sizing (Day 2–4)</strong>Each marble tile is precisely cut to fit the room dimensions. Wet cutting generates fine stone dust. Skilled cutters significantly reduce material waste from mis-cuts.</li>



<li><strong>Adhesive Setting (Day 3–6)</strong>Marble tiles are set in specialized marble adhesive. The adhesive requires 24 to 48 hours of setting time before any grouting can begin. No foot traffic during this period.</li>



<li><strong>Grouting (Day 6–8)</strong>Specialized marble grout fills the joints between tiles. Color-matched grout requires skill to apply cleanly. Grout cures for 24 to 48 hours after application.</li>



<li><strong>Initial Polishing (Day 8–12)</strong>Professional marble polishing machines grind and polish the surface to a high shine. This multi-stage process uses increasingly fine diamond polishing pads and takes 1 to 3 days for large floors.</li>



<li><strong>Sealing (Day 12–14)</strong>Penetrating marble sealer is applied and buffed in. This protective layer must cure before the floor is opened for regular use. Total project time: 7 to 14 days minimum.</li>
</ol>



<p><strong>Installation Time Verdict:</strong> Epoxy installation in Pakistan takes 2 to 4 days total. Marble installation takes 7 to 14 days minimum. For renovation projects where a space cannot be closed for long — offices, retail shops, or active homes — epoxy&#8217;s faster installation is a significant practical advantage.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Performance in Pakistan&#8217;s Climate</h2>



<p>Pakistan&#8217;s climate varies enormously — from the blistering 48°C summers of Sindh and southern Punjab to the freezing winters of Gilgit-Baltistan. Any flooring choice must perform reliably across these extremes.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Heat Performance</h3>



<p>Marble excels in Pakistan&#8217;s hot climate. It naturally stays cool underfoot through thermal mass — it absorbs and dissipates heat efficiently. Families in Multan, Sukkur, and Hyderabad particularly value marble for this property during the long summer months. Epoxy, by contrast, does not provide this cooling effect. In fact, epoxy on a concrete slab in direct sun can become warm to the touch on very hot days.</p>



<p>However, for indoor spaces with air conditioning — which covers the vast majority of Pakistani commercial and premium residential spaces — this temperature difference is irrelevant. Both surfaces feel equally comfortable at standard indoor temperatures.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Moisture and Monsoon Performance</h3>



<p>This is a clear win for epoxy. <strong>Waterproof flooring in Pakistan</strong> is critical during monsoon season. Epoxy&#8217;s seamless surface means water cannot penetrate. Furthermore, it prevents moisture from rising through the concrete slab — a very common problem in Pakistani buildings due to the high water table.</p>



<p>Marble, without regular sealing, is porous. Monsoon moisture, rising damp, and spilled water penetrate unsealed marble quickly. This causes permanent staining, discoloration, and eventually structural damage to the stone. Many Pakistani marble floors in ground-floor rooms show visible moisture damage after just a few years.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Slip Risk</h3>



<p>Polished marble is genuinely dangerous when wet. Pakistani monsoon season creates significant safety concerns on polished marble floors — particularly for children and elderly family members. Many Pakistani families add rugs or mats to wet-prone marble areas specifically to prevent slip accidents.</p>



<p>Epoxy with an anti-slip additive — simply mixed into the topcoat — provides <strong>slip resistant flooring in Pakistan</strong> even when wet. This safety feature is especially valuable in bathrooms, kitchens, car porches, and commercial spaces.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Temperature Cycling (North Pakistan)</h3>



<p>In Islamabad, Peshawar, Murree, and northern regions, floors experience significant temperature swings between summer and winter. Marble handles these cycles better than epoxy. Extreme cold can cause epoxy to become slightly more brittle. Additionally, concrete expansion and contraction in these temperature ranges can create micro-cracks in epoxy over many years. This is a relevant consideration for properties in northern Pakistan specifically.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why Showroom Epoxy Flooring Demand a Different Floor Standard</h2>



<p>A showroom floor carries three responsibilities that no other commercial floor shares in quite the same combination.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">1. It Amplifies the Product Visually</h3>



<p>A glossy epoxy floor Pakistan reflects light upward. It creates depth beneath every displayed product. However, it makes a vehicle&#8217;s paint finish look richer. It makes furniture appear more substantial. It makes jewellery catch the light from below as well as above.</p>



<p>This is not a design opinion. It is the reason the car showroom epoxy floor has become a global standard in automotive retail. The reflective epoxy floor Pakistan effect actively contributes to the perceived value of what sits on top of it. It is a floor coating for product display, and it does that job better than any alternative material.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">2. It Sends a Quality Signal Through Seamlessness</h3>



<p>Tiled floors have grout lines. Grout lines fragment the floor plane. They introduce a quality register that clashes with premium product positioning.</p>



<p>A customer considering a PKR 6 million vehicle or a PKR 400,000 sofa is reading the room at every level. Moreover, a cracked grout line, a repaired tile in a mismatched shade, or a visible joint pattern across the floor. However, each of these details communicates something. None of it communicates confidence.</p>



<p>The seamless showroom floor that epoxy provides eliminates this entirely. One unbroken surface from wall to wall. No joints. Grout No More. No patching. Just a clean, continuous plane that says the operator cares about every detail.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">3. It Stays Exceptional Over Time</h3>



<p>Showrooms experience specific loading events. Vehicles drive across car showroom floors. Heavy furniture pieces get repositioned in galleries. Display stands are wheeled in and out during seasonal rotations. Each of these events must leave the floor visually unchanged.</p>



<p>Durable showroom flooring in epoxy handles all of these events without visible degradation. Polished concrete develops scratch patterns within months. High-gloss tiles chip at edges under concentrated loads. A correctly specified durable showroom flooring system using epoxy maintains its standard through years of exactly this kind of use.</p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Automotive and <a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/car-showroom-flooring-service-in-lahore/">Car Showroom</a> Epoxy Flooring</h3>



<p>The car showroom epoxy floor is the most recognisable showroom epoxy application in Pakistan. Walk into any established vehicle dealership from Lahore to Karachi and the floor specification is almost always the same — high-gloss, seamless, reflective.</p>



<p>The reasons are both visual and functional. Visually, the high-gloss epoxy showroom finish reflects the vehicle&#8217;s bodywork and creates the gallery-like backdrop that automotive brands require. Functionally, a car showroom epoxy floor must resist tyre marks, tolerate occasional fluid drips, and handle the wheel loads of vehicles being repositioned.</p>



<p>The UV-stable epoxy topcoat is essential in this context. Without it, a light-coloured showroom floor turns visibly yellow within 12–18 months under artificial lighting. A UV-stable epoxy topcoat prevents this entirely. It is not an optional upgrade — it is a fundamental specification requirement.</p>



<p>Furthermore, colour choices for showroom interior floor design in automotive contexts typically favour light grey, off-white, and charcoal. These neutral tones create a gallery backdrop that lets the vehicle dominate. Some automotive brands specify exact RAL colour references in their dealer standards. A competent contractor can match these precisely.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Types of Showroom Epoxy Flooring Pakistan</h2>



<p>Several distinct system types are available in Pakistan&#8217;s commercial flooring market. The right system depends on the showroom format and the visual outcome required.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">High-Gloss Self-Leveling Epoxy</h3>



<p>This is the foundation system for most showroom applications. The liquid material flows across the prepared substrate and finds its own level. The result is a uniformly flat, high-gloss surface. Applied at 2–3mm for showroom use.</p>



<p>The self-leveling epoxy showroom system is the specification behind the reflective epoxy floor Pakistan effect seen in showrooms across the country. A clear UV-stable polyurethane topcoat is applied over it to seal, protect, and amplify the reflective quality.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Metallic Epoxy System</h3>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-large"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="576"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an-1024x576.webp" alt="metallic epoxy showroom floor Pakistan" class="wp-image-12772" title="Showroom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an — Design, Performance, Cost &amp; Complete 2026 Guide 11"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an-1024x576.webp 1024w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an-300x169.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an-768x432.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an-600x338.webp 600w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-epoxy-showroom-floor-Pakistan.webp 1080w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ure></div>


<p>Metallic epoxy for showrooms uses metallic pigment powders — aluminium, copper, bronze, silver, gold — dispersed within a clear epoxy resin base. During application, the installer manipulates the wet material. Rollers, trowels, and compressed air create flowing, three-dimensional patterns. No two installations are identical.</p>



<p>Every metallic epoxy showroom floor is a unique piece. The showroom interior floor design cannot be replicated by a competitor. This exclusivity has direct brand value in Pakistan&#8217;s competitive commercial environment.</p>



<p>The visual depth created by metallic epoxy exceeds anything tiles or conventional flooring can produce. However, under the spotlighting common in Pakistani showrooms, the effect shifts with viewing angles. The floor appears to move.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">3D Epoxy Showroom Floor</h3>



<p>A high-resolution graphic is printed on a specialist substrate. It is installed on the prepared concrete. Multiple clear epoxy coats are poured over it. A UV-stable topcoat seals the system. The result is a <a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/services/3d-epoxy-flooring-in-pakistan/">3D epoxy showroom floor</a> where a photorealistic image appears embedded beneath a glass-like surface.</p>



<p>A furniture showroom can use a natural wood-grain texture as the base graphic. Moreover, a luxury brand can embed heritage brand graphics into the floor that every customer walks across. A car showroom can use abstract chrome-effect graphics that reinforce the automotive theme throughout the display space.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Decorative Flake Epoxy System</h3>



<p>Coloured vinyl or acrylic flake chips are broadcast into a wet epoxy base coat. They are sealed under a clear topcoat. The result is a textured, multi-tonal floor with a relaxed, commercial aesthetic.</p>



<p>This is appropriate for automotive accessories showrooms, casual lifestyle retail, and mid-market electronics retail. It delivers decorative epoxy floor Pakistan performance at a cost-conscious price point without sacrificing durability or cleanability.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Showroom Epoxy Flooring Price Pakistan — 2026 Pricing Guide</h2>



<p><str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/">Epoxy flooring cost Pakistan</a></strong> for showroom applications reflects the premium nature of the work. The following table covers the main specification categories:</p>



<figure class="wp-block-table"><table class="has-fixed-layout"><thead><tr><th>Application / Specification</th><th>System</th><th>PKR per sq ft (approx.)</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>Standard high-gloss self-leveling, 2mm</td><td>Self-leveling + UV topcoat</td><td>PKR 500–750</td></tr><tr><td>Premium high-gloss self-leveling, 3mm</td><td>Self-leveling + aliphatic PU topcoat</td><td>PKR 700–1,050</td></tr><tr><td>Metallic epoxy — standard colours</td><td>Metallic pigment + UV-stable topcoat</td><td>PKR 950–1,600</td></tr><tr><td>Metallic epoxy — custom bespoke design</td><td>Metallic + specialist topcoat</td><td>PKR 1,400–2,200</td></tr><tr><td>3D epoxy showroom floor</td><td>Graphic encapsulation + clear system</td><td>PKR 1,600–2,800</td></tr><tr><td>Decorative flake system</td><td>Broadcast flake + clear topcoat</td><td>PKR 550–900</td></tr><tr><td>Floor graphics / logo integration</td><td>Embedded graphic per sq ft</td><td>PKR 400–800</td></tr><tr><td>Zone demarcation line marking</td><td>Per linear metre</td><td>PKR 100–200</td></tr></tbody></table></figure>



<p>A 3,000 sq ft car showroom with a premium high-gloss system and UV-stable topcoat typically costs PKR 2.1 million to PKR 3.2 million in 2026. A 1,500 sq ft luxury goods showroom with full metallic epoxy for showrooms specification falls between PKR 1.4 million and PKR 3.3 million depending on design complexity.</p>



<p>These epoxy flooring cost Pakistan figures are competitive with premium tile and natural stone alternatives. And they deliver a visual quality and operational performance that tiled floors cannot match in showroom contexts.</p>



<p>Smaller showroom projects — a 500 sq ft jewellery boutique, for example — carry a higher per-square-foot cost due to fixed contractor mobilisation. Expect PKR 450,000 to PKR 900,000 for a 500 sq ft commercial floor coating showroom project in 2026.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Maintenance of Showroom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an</h2>



<p>Maintaining the visual quality of a glossy epoxy floor Pakistan showroom surface requires a specific approach. Industrial mopping protocols do not apply here.</p>



<p>Use a soft microfibre mop. Use a neutral-pH floor cleaner recommended by the contractor for the specific topcoat chemistry installed. Never use abrasive mop heads, steel wool, or gritty scrubbing compounds. Micro-abrasion from these materials creates progressive dullness in the topcoat. Under showroom lighting, that dullness is visible. It cannot be reversed without a topcoat refresh.</p>



<p>Remove spills immediately. In automotive showrooms, hydraulic fluid and tyre cleaning agents must be wiped up before they dry. In retail contexts, cosmetics, beverages, and cleaning agents must be addressed straight away.</p>



<p>Apply a compatible floor polish quarterly. This restores gloss depth and extends topcoat service life. A good contractor will recommend a specific product as part of the handover documentation. Follow that recommendation precisely.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Why Restaurants Are a Uniquely Demanding Flooring Environment</h2>



<p>Before exploring what epoxy offers, it is worth understanding specifically why restaurant environments are so difficult for conventional flooring materials. Most restaurateurs who switch to epoxy do so after painful experience with tile, painted concrete, or vinyl that failed to meet the operational reality of a busy food-service operation.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Grease Problem</h3>



<p>A commercial kitchen generates grease constantly — from fryers, griddles, cooking pots, and the simple condensation of cooking fats in the air. This grease settles on every horizontal surface including the floor. On a tiled floor with grout lines, grease penetrates the porous grout immediately and becomes nearly impossible to remove without aggressive chemical scrubbing. Over time, grease-impregnated grout becomes a bacterial reservoir and a cleaning team&#8217;s constant nightmare. On painted concrete, grease penetrates micro-pores in the paint and causes it to delaminate progressively from the substrate.</p>



<p>A grease-resistant floor coating in the form of correctly specified epoxy creates a fully non-porous surface that grease cannot penetrate. It sits on top of the epoxy surface, where it can be removed with standard mop-and-clean operations using hot water and a compatible degreaser. The grease-resistant floor coating characteristic of epoxy is not merely a convenience feature — in a commercial kitchen environment, it is a fundamental food hygiene requirement.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Slip Hazard Problem</h3>



<p>Kitchen floors in Pakistani restaurants get wet continuously. Between spills, frequent mopping, and the condensation generated by cooking equipment, a commercial kitchen floor is rarely completely dry during service hours. On a smooth tiled or painted floor, this creates a slip hazard that kitchen staff face every single working hour. Slips in commercial kitchens are among the most common workplace injury events in the food service sector — and in an environment where staff are carrying hot food, sharp knives, or fragile crockery, the consequences can be severe.</p>



<p>A slip-resistant restaurant floor achieved through epoxy with an appropriate aggregate texture provides reliable grip even when the floor surface is wet and contaminated with cooking residue. The slip-resistant restaurant floor quality does not require an aggressive, deep-profile texture that would trap food particles and impede cleaning — it achieves grip through fine-aggregate broadcast media or textured topcoat finishes that are simultaneously safe and hygienic.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Health Inspection Problem</h3>



<p>Pakistan&#8217;s food safety regulatory environment is tightening. Municipalities in Lahore, Karachi, and Islamabad have all strengthened their commercial kitchen inspection regimes. The growing number of international F&amp;B brands operating in Pakistan brings international food safety audit standards into the local market. A hygienic floor for restaurants is not merely preferable from an operational standpoint. It is becoming a compliance requirement that restaurant owners cannot afford to fail.</p>



<p>Health inspectors specifically look for cracked tiles, damaged grout, exposed concrete. Flooring that cannot be cleaned to a satisfactory standard, and gaps at wall-floor junctions. Where food debris and moisture accumulate. A properly installed commercial kitchen epoxy floor — seamless, non-porous, cleanable to clinical standards, with a coved skirting at wall junctions. It satisfies every one of these inspection criteria decisively.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Zone-by-Zone Guide: Epoxy Flooring Specifications for Every Area of a Pakistani Restaurant</h2>



<p>A restaurant is not a single-use space. The kitchen, the dining area, the service corridor, the cold room, and the customer washrooms each present different combinations of foot traffic, liquid exposure, hygiene requirements, and aesthetic expectations. Specifying the right system for each zone is essential to both performance and cost efficiency.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Commercial Kitchen — The Most Critical Zone</h3>



<p>The commercial kitchen epoxy floor is the specification that demands the most technical rigour. In this zone, every performance claim matters: grease resistance, slip resistance, chemical resistance to cleaning agents, thermal resistance to hot liquid spills, and structural resistance to the point loads of heavy catering equipment.</p>



<p>The recommended system for a commercial kitchen epoxy floor in a Pakistani restaurant is a broadcast aggregate self-leveling epoxy at 3–4mm with a coving detail at all wall-floor junctions. Self-leveling epoxy in this application creates the seamless floor for commercial kitchen environments that Pakistani health inspectors and international food safety auditors look for — no grout lines, no exposed concrete, no gaps at skirting junctions. The broadcast aggregate provides the anti-slip texture profile required for a slip-resistant restaurant floor without compromising cleanability.</p>



<p>The chemical-resistant kitchen floor performance of the epoxy topcoat must specifically account for the cleaning chemicals used in that kitchen — most Pakistani commercial kitchens rely on caustic-based degreasers and bleach-based sanitisers that, applied at full concentration on a daily basis, will degrade inadequately specified floor surfaces over time. A properly specified food-grade floor coating Pakistan uses a chemical-resistant polyurethane-modified topcoat that resists the full range of commercial kitchen cleaning agents.</p>



<p>The coved skirting kitchen floor detail — where the epoxy floor surface curves up the wall to a height of 100–150mm rather than terminating in a right-angle floor-wall junction — is a fundamental hygiene requirement in commercial kitchen design. A coved skirting kitchen floor eliminates the gap between floor and wall where food debris, moisture, grease, and cockroach activity accumulate, and allows the floor surface to be thoroughly cleaned and sanitised right to the wall.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">The Dining Area — Where Design Meets Durability</h3>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-full"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="768"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/restaurant-dining-area-epoxy-flooring.webp" alt="restaurant dining area epoxy flooring" class="wp-image-13540" title="Restaurant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an — Hygiene, Durability, Design &amp; Complete 2026 Cost Guide 13"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/restaurant-dining-area-epoxy-flooring.webp 1024w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/restaurant-dining-area-epoxy-flooring-300x225.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/restaurant-dining-area-epoxy-flooring-768x576.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/restaurant-dining-area-epoxy-flooring-600x450.webp 600w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ure></div>


<p>The dining area of a Pakistani restaurant presents an entirely different balance of priorities. Here, the demands of the commercial kitchen give way to the demands of customer experience: the floor needs to look exceptional, withstand the high foot traffic of a busy service period, resist chair scuffing and table leg dragging, and remain easy to clean between services.</p>



<p>Decorative epoxy for dining areas has become one of the most exciting design tools available to Pakistani restaurant and cafe fitout designers. The range of options available through restaurant floor design Pakistan includes:</p>



<p><str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/services/3d-epoxy-flooring-in-pakistan/">Metallic epoxy restaurant floor</a></strong> finishes that create fluid, three-dimensional surface effects ranging from polished-silver industrial glamour to warm copper and bronze tones suited to upscale Pakistani dining aesthetics. A metallic epoxy restaurant floor in a dining area photographs extraordinarily well — an important consideration in an era when a restaurant&#8217;s Instagram presence is a meaningful marketing asset.</p>



<p><str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/services/epoxy-flooring-in-pakistan/">Solid colour self-leveling epoxy</a></strong> in carefully chosen RAL shades that align with a restaurant&#8217;s brand palette — a precisely specified colour floor that creates visual cohesion between the interior design language and the floor surface.</p>



<p><strong>Epoxy resin floor for eateries</strong> incorporating graphic elements — logos, patterns, directional typography, or decorative borders — cast directly into the epoxy system and sealed under a clear topcoat for permanent, wear-resistant floor graphics.</p>



<p>Abrasion-resistant dining floor performance is essential across all of these decorative options. Chair and stool legs dragged repeatedly across a floor surface that lacks abrasion resistance will produce scratching and surface dulling within months of opening. Specifying an abrasion-resistant dining floor through a correctly formulated polyurethane or polyurethane-modified epoxy topcoat ensures that the floor&#8217;s visual quality is maintained through years of heavy service.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Service Corridors and Pass-Through Areas</h3>



<p>The service corridor — the zone between kitchen and dining area where waitstaff move at speed carrying food and beverages — combines the safety demands of the kitchen with a higher aesthetic standard than a purely utilitarian zone requires. A durable floor for high-traffic dining zones in this area must be genuinely slip-resistant, easy to clean rapidly between covers, and visually consistent with either the kitchen or dining area specification depending on customer sight lines.</p>



<p>A medium-build self-leveling epoxy at 2.5mm with a light anti-slip aggregate and a finish colour that bridges the kitchen and dining area palettes performs excellently in this zone. The floor coating for food businesses in service corridor applications should also be specified for resistance to hot liquid spillage, since beverage spills in transit are a routine occurrence in this zone.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Cold Rooms and Refrigerated Storage</h3>



<p>Cold rooms and chiller areas present a specific epoxy flooring challenge: thermal cycling. As cold room doors open and close, the floor surface in the threshold zone cycles repeatedly between ambient temperature and the cold room temperature. This thermal cycling creates expansion and contraction stress in the floor system that inadequately specified coatings cannot tolerate, leading to delamination and cracking at the threshold transition.</p>



<p>Waterproof restaurant flooring systems for cold room applications in Pakistani restaurants should use a cold-tolerant epoxy formulation. With a dedicated expansion joint detail at the cold room threshold. The waterproof restaurant flooring characteristic is essential in cold room environments. Where condensation on walls and ceiling drips onto the floor continuously. Standard epoxy systems bonded to adequately prepared concrete substrates are fully waterproof. No moisture passes through the coating to the substrate. But the thermal cycling tolerance requires specific material selection.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Customer Washrooms</h3>



<p>Customer washrooms in Pakistani restaurants are high-footfall, high-moisture zones that require both robust hygiene performance and an appropriate aesthetic standard. A non-porous restaurant floor in washroom areas eliminates the grout-line contamination. That makes tiled washroom floors a hygiene maintenance problem. While the waterproof and chemical-resistant. Properties of epoxy make it fully compatible with the cleaning protocols washrooms require.</p>



<p>Washroom epoxy floors in restaurant environments are typically specified with a fully anti-slip aggregate broadcast at a medium profile. It coarser than the kitchen finish to accommodate the risk of water tracked in from hand-washing. But smooth enough to maintain the professional appearance appropriate to a customer-facing area. An anti-bacterial restaurant floor specification using an antimicrobial-additive topcoat is available for washroom areas in restaurants. Operating to international brand standards or undergoing food safety certification.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Epoxy Flooring Systems Suited to Pakistani Restaurant Environments</h2>



<p>Several distinct epoxy system types are available in the Pakistan market, and understanding which system suits which zone and operational profile helps restaurant owners make informed specifications:</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Self-Leveling Epoxy — The Foundation System</h3>



<p>Self-leveling epoxy is the most widely deployed system across Pakistani restaurant projects, used in both kitchen and dining contexts. The liquid consistency of the mixed material allows it to flow across a prepared substrate and achieve a uniform thickness without the trowelling marks that characterise manually applied systems. This characteristic makes self-leveling epoxy restaurant installations the baseline specification for hygiene-critical environments where surface uniformity is both a cleanliness and an appearance requirement.</p>



<p>Applied at 2–4mm depending on zone classification, self-leveling epoxy restaurant systems achieve the seamless floor for commercial kitchen environments that food-safety compliance demands. In dining areas, the same system delivers the smooth, seamless substrate over which decorative topcoat finishes are applied.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Broadcast Anti-Slip System — Safety-Critical Zones</h3>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-full"><img decoding="async" width="1000" height="600"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/slip-resistant-kitchen-epoxy-floor-Pakistan.webp" alt="slip-resistant kitchen epoxy floor Pakistan" class="wp-image-12758" title="Restaurant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an — Hygiene, Durability, Design &amp; Complete 2026 Cost Guide 14"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/slip-resistant-kitchen-epoxy-floor-Pakistan.webp 1000w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/slip-resistant-kitchen-epoxy-floor-Pakistan-300x180.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/slip-resistant-kitchen-epoxy-floor-Pakistan-768x461.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/slip-resistant-kitchen-epoxy-floor-Pakistan-600x360.webp 600w" sizes="(max-width: 1000px) 100vw, 1000px" /></figure></div>


<p>In kitchen zones, the broadcast <a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/anti-slip-flooring/">anti-slip system</a> deposits dry aggregate. It typically washed aluminium oxide or graded silica — into a wet epoxy base coat. The aggregate particles are partially embedded in the epoxy matrix and locked in place by a clear or pigmented topcoat. However, creating a permanently textured, slip-resistant restaurant floor that cannot be mopped away or worn smooth over time. This is categorically different from anti-slip paint treatments that wear off within months under commercial kitchen foot traffic.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Metallic Epoxy System — Dining Area Feature Floors</h3>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-full"><img decoding="async" width="700" height="525"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-restaurant-epoxy-flooring-pakistan.webp" alt="metallic restaurant epoxy flooring pakistan" class="wp-image-13543" title="Restaurant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an — Hygiene, Durability, Design &amp; Complete 2026 Cost Guide 15"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-restaurant-epoxy-flooring-pakistan.webp 700w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-restaurant-epoxy-flooring-pakistan-300x225.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/metallic-restaurant-epoxy-flooring-pakistan-600x450.webp 600w" sizes="(max-width: 700px) 100vw, 700px" /></figure></div>


<p>The metallic epoxy restaurant floor system uses metallic pigment powders blended into a clear or lightly tinted epoxy resin base. During application, the installer manipulates the wet material using tools, air, and deliberate movement. To create unique flowing patterns in the metallic pigment. No two metallic epoxy floors are identical. Each installation is genuinely unique, which adds to their appeal as a restaurant floor design Pakistan element that cannot be replicated by competitors.</p>



<p>Metallic epoxy systems are typically applied at 1.5–2mm and sealed with a UV-stable polyurethane topcoat. To prevent the amber toning that unprotected epoxy develops under artificial light over time.</p>



<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Epoxy Resin Floor for Eateries with Graphic Integration</h3>


<div class="wp-block-image">
<figure class="aligncenter size-full"><img decoding="async" width="1024" height="1024" src="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face.webp" alt="cafe epoxy flooring Pakistan seamless surface" class="wp-image-12760" title="Restaurant Epoxy Flooring in Pakistan — Hygiene, Durability, Design &amp; Complete 2026 Cost Guide 16" srcset="https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face.webp 1024w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face-300x300.webp 300w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face-150x150.webp 150w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face-768x768.webp 768w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face-600x600.webp 600w, https://epoxyflooring.pk/wp-content/uploads/2026/04/cafe-epoxy-flooring-Pakistan-seamless-surface-100x100.webp 100w" sizes="(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px" /></figure></div>


<p>For branded restaurant concepts — QSR chains, franchise operations, or restaurant groups with strong visual identity programmes — an e<a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/anti-bacterial-flooring/">poxy resin floor for eateries</a> with integrated floor graphics offers a distinctive and permanent brand implementation that vinyl graphics and tile inlays cannot match for durability or visual quality. Brand logos, floor zone identifiers, and directional graphics are applied using compatible epoxy-based pigment systems between coats, then sealed under the final topcoat for complete wear resistance.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Restaurant Epoxy Flooring Price Pakistan — 2026 Price Guide</h2>



<p><strong><a href="https://epoxyflooring.pk/">Epoxy flooring cost Pakistan</a></strong> for restaurant projects depends on the system specified, the floor area, the condition of the existing substrate, and the city of installation. The following 2026 indicative pricing covers the most common restaurant zones:</p>



<figure class="wp-block-table"><table class="has-fixed-layout"><thead><tr><th>Zone / Application</th><th>System</th><th>Approximate Cost PKR per sq ft</th></tr></thead><tbody><tr><td>Commercial kitchen — broadcast anti-slip, 3mm</td><td>Food-grade epoxy with coved skirting</td><td>PKR 600–950</td></tr><tr><td><a href="http://www.facebook.com" target="_blank" rel="noopener">Commercial kitchen</a> — self-leveling, 2.5mm</td><td>Standard hygienic epoxy</td><td>PKR 450–700</td></tr><tr><td>Dining area — solid colour self-leveling</td><td>Decorative epoxy, 2mm</td><td>PKR 400–600</td></tr><tr><td>Dining area — metallic finish</td><td>Metallic epoxy, 2mm + UV topcoat</td><td>PKR 900–1,500</td></tr><tr><td>Service corridor — anti-slip self-leveling</td><td>Medium-build system, 2.5mm</td><td>PKR 450–700</td></tr><tr><td>Cafe/QSR — full floor decorative epoxy</td><td>Branded colour system</td><td>PKR 500–850</td></tr><tr><td>Cold room — thermal-tolerant system</td><td>Specialist cold-room epoxy</td><td>PKR 700–1,100</td></tr><tr><td>Washroom — anti-slip with anti-bacterial topcoat</td><td>Hygiene epoxy</td><td>PKR 550–850</td></tr><tr><td>Floor graphics (per sq ft of graphic area)</td><td>Embedded epoxy graphic</td><td>PKR 350–700</td></tr></tbody></table></figure>



<p>For a 2,000 sq ft restaurant with 800 sq ft of commercial kitchen and 1,200 sq ft of dining area. A realistically budgeted 2026 installation using mid-range specifications. It would typically fall between PKR 1.2 million and PKR 2.1 million depending on design complexity and substrate condition. This epoxy flooring cost Pakistan figure. That should be evaluated against the ongoing maintenance cost, health inspection compliance risk. However, customer-facing aesthetic quality of conventional tile alternatives over a five to seven-year comparison period.</p>



<p>For cafe epoxy flooring Pakistan projects of smaller footprint — typically 300–800 sq ft. The fixed mobilisation cost of the contractor means a higher per-sq-ft rate applies. A small cafe project of 400 sq ft with a decorative dining area and a compact open kitchen. It can typically be completed for PKR 300,000 to PKR 600,000 depending on specification.</p>

<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Maintaining Restaurant Epoxy Floors in Pakistan — Keeping Your Investment Performing</h2>



<p>Proper maintenance extends the service life of a restaurant epoxy floor significantly.  It keeps both the hygiene performance and the visual quality at the level the original installation achieved.</p>



<p>For commercial kitchen epoxy floors, the daily cleaning protocol should use a pH-appropriate degreaser. It diluted to the manufacturer&#8217;s recommended concentration — not undiluted. As even a chemical-resistant kitchen floor can be affected by prolonged contact with highly concentrated caustic agents. Hot water at 60–70°C increases cleaning efficiency significantly and is fully compatible with correctly specified epoxy systems. A mechanical floor scrubber significantly outperforms manual mopping in terms of contamination removal.</p>



<p>For decorative dining area and cafe epoxy flooring Pakistan, the daily protocol requires only a neutral-pH floor cleaner and a soft-pad scrubber. Abrasive cleaning pads or steel wool must never be used on the topcoat surface of a dining area epoxy floor. Any furniture with bare metal legs should be fitted with felt or rubber floor protectors to prevent point-contact scratching of the topcoat.</p>



<p>Periodic inspection for any chips, cracks, or surface wear concentrated in high-traffic zones allows early repair before damage propagates. A small local epoxy repair carried out within weeks of damage appearing costs a fraction of the cost of a full zone recoat. Making proactive floor inspection a sound operational practice for any Pakistani restaurant operator.</p>
